HERMOSA MARIPOSA (Beautiful Butterfly)
Mariposa is the Spanish word for butterfly, but in Náhuatl, the language of the Aztecs, the name for butterflies is papálotl. Butterflies are represented in the iconography and the myths of Mesoamerican civilizations, symbolizing movement, representing heroes or important people and gods.
The butterfly goddess symbolized love and movement, protected flowers and vegetation, was considered the mother of artisans as well as a representation of beauty.
Today in Mexico, during the ceremonies honouring departed family members; the Day of the Dead, mariposas are considered representations of souls returning for their annual visit.
